House Probes NNPCL Over $3bn Refinery Funds, Fuel Imports

The House of Representatives Committee on Petroleum Resources (Downstream) has launched a full-scale investigation into Nigeria’s refinery rehabilitation efforts, citing allegations of fraud and mismanagement. This follows public outcry and petitions over the failure of refineries to commence operations despite billions spent on turnaround maintenance. CBN Keeps Interest Rates Unchanged to Tame Inflation

The Central Bank of Nigeria (CBN) has left all key monetary policy parameters unchanged, citing the need to consolidate recent gains in reducing inflation. Following a two-day meeting, the Monetary Policy Committee (MPC) retained the Monetary Policy Rate (MPR) at 27.5 per cent, with the asymmetric corridor at +500/-100 basis points.
